Yesterday in 1950 North Korean Dictator Kim Il Sung egged on by Stalin attacked South Korea. My father is from South Korea and lived through the war. He immigrated to the US in 1964 to complete his medical training as a Radiologist in NYC. He stayed, got married and I was born an American. If it was not for the sacrifice of American, British, Canadians, Australians, Turks, Greeks and many other nations I would not be here. My father would have been stuck in a hell straight out of "1984". Thank you to all the veterans and families who had a member pay the ultimate sacrifice. These sacrifices were not in vain. South Korea is a prosperous democracy. North Korea is a dystopian nightmare.
